Herb - Thyme Winter
Herb - Thyme Winter
-Woody, branching, perennial herb
-Upright, grows to a height of 15—20cm
-Fine, dark green leaves, attractive appearance
-Often used in meat and soup dishes for a delicate
flavour

Herb - Chervil Curled
-Extremely sweet and aromatic herb
-Leaves are similar to parsley in appearance, but
more delicate
-Usually grown as an annual for best results
-Used in a variety of cooking, especially in soups
and with fish dishes

Herb - Chives Onion
-Chives produce fragrant cylindrical stems
-Plant grows in clumps, to a height of approx. 20cm
-Chives are used in a variety of ways, especially in
combination with baked potatoes
-Available in small, medium and large leaf variants

Herb - Dill Bouquet
-Delicate looking herb, with magnificent flavour
-Leaves are fine, succulent and dark green
-Dill often used in potato salads and in other
European cuisine
-Dill is used both for its fresh leaves and after going
to flower, its seeds can be collected

Herb - Sage
-Very attractive herb with silvery green leaves
-Upright, high yielding plant
-Sage can be grown viably for several years in mild
regions
-The leaves are used dried or fresh with many meat
dishes

Herb - Tarragon Mexican
-Perennial herb, growing to about 50—60cm tall
-Glossy and bright green leaves, excellent aroma
-Produces masses of yellow flowers in late summer
